## Build Provenance: Invoicelark PDF Renderer

Welcome aboard! Quick primer: every build of the Invoicelark renderer is produced by our hermetic pipeline on the Ferngate cluster — no laptop builds, ever. The pipeline signs each artifact and records the source revision, toolchain hash, and font bundle version. If a customer reports a weird invoice, first thing you do is pull the provenance record. Every deployed renderer stamps its token on the footer metadata, shown here.

session token of kahag-bawip = htk6_729d08

Ticket #—: Missed pick-up, backup tapes

Hey Fernholt receiving crew — the Tuesday courier skipped the off-site tape run, so this week's backup tapes from the Ashmere server room are still in the transfer locker. A replacement run is booked for tomorrow morning. Keep the case sealed until then. Before releasing it, have the courier confirm the instruction noted just below.

drop instructions, bahif-bahip: the norax feniel courier leaves the drumir kaseth rusir ledger at gate 1983 under passcode 849948

// POOL_MAX_IDLE sets how many idle connections Quillbase keeps
// warm for plugin queries. Heads up, plugin folks: don't open your
// own pools — borrow from ours or you'll starve the scheduler.
// Bump this only if your plugin genuinely fans out hot reads.
// If you file a bug about pool exhaustion, include the build token
// printed right below this line.

pipeline stamp: htk31_19780cb4cf5badd7e7d361ad26f7f30

Attendees: heads of department; chaired by D. Fenwright.

The committee reviewed capacity options for the Teslinn packaging line. Demand forecasts from the Calmere region exceed current throughput by roughly 22%. Options assessed: a third shift at Orvand, subcontracting to Braylock Fabrication, or commissioning the idle hall at the Norreth site. After careful discussion, the committee provisionally favoured reopening Norreth, pending a costed proposal. Directors then agreed the following confidential position for planning purposes.

internal memo for bahip-tagep: Headcount on the Quenwyn team goes from 5 to 80 by the end of April. Gross margin on Quenwyn came in at 10 percent against a plan of 15 percent.